Introduction

This LibGuide provides an introduction to resources that may be helpful in the course Early Modern Philosophy. Basic reference sources are included that  cover the rise of modernity beginning with William of Ockham and ending with David Hume. Pages are included to assist in locating primary and secondary sources in the OPAL Library Catalog in addition to a list of secondary sources recommended by your professor.
